Obituary from The Salt Lake Tribune (Salt Lake City, UT) - Wednesday, June 20, 1956:
RIGBY, IDAHO - Otto M. Anderson, 55, Thornton, died Monday at his home after a lingering illness.
Born April 27, 1901 in Thornton, to Otto Ephraim and Loretta McCarthy Anderson. Married Leath McIntire, February 7, 1923 in Rexburg.
He was a farmer.
Surviving, widow, mother in Thornton, two daughters and a son, Mrs. Darlane Lambert, San Diego, California, Brenda and Barrent Anderson, Thornton.
Funeral Thursday at 2 p.m. in the Eckersell Mortuary Chapel. Burial in Sutton-Archer Cemetery.
